The 2026 Formula 1 season continues with the Japanese Grand Prix at Suzuka Circuit. Kimi Antonelli of Mercedes secured pole position, but the race saw early drama with Ollie Bearman's crash. This sets the stage for an exciting race with potential strategic challenges.

Key Insights

Antonelli's Pole Position:: Kimi Antonelli continues his strong performance, starting in pole position for the second consecutive race.

Bearman's Early Exit:: Ollie Bearman crashed, adding unpredictability to the race.

Verstappen's Struggles:: Max Verstappen, who has dominated this race in recent years, started in 11th place after a difficult qualifying session.

Mercedes' Pace:: Mercedes demonstrates strong pace, positioning themselves as top contenders early in the season.

In-Depth Analysis

The Suzuka Circuit is known for its challenging layout, featuring the famous 'figure-of-eight' design and demanding corners like the 'Esses' and 130R. These elements make overtaking difficult, emphasizing the importance of qualifying position and strategic pit stops. With new regulations in 2026, teams have more overtaking tools, but strategy remains crucial.
